Restaurants are scrambling to fill positions that were lost when COVID-19 decimated the industry. The catch? They’re all looking at the same time. Many are hopeful incentives that were mostly unheard of pre-pandemic will bring some workers back. But most agree: for the food service industry to redefine itself for the long-term and make the sector “a career-worthy choice,” customers will need to accept higher prices.
